KAHR Bio Highlights Phase 2 Success for DSP107
Recent Phase 2 results have revealed a remarkable median overall survival of 17.5 months for patients battling advanced, chemo-refractory colorectal cancer.
With the closing of a $22 million financing, KAHR Bio is now poised to advance its Phase 2b trial, following the clearance of its investigational new drug application.
KAHR Bio (NASDAQ: KAHR), a pioneering clinical-stage biotechnology company, has unveiled its topline results from the Phase 2a expansion cohort evaluating DSP107, a groundbreaking bispecific T-cell engager, in combination with atezolizumab, an anti-PD-L1 antibody therapy. This combination has shown promising safety and clinical efficacy, particularly in patients with liver metastases, addressing a significant medical need in this patient population.
The company successfully closed a funding round to support a randomized Phase 2b trial of DSP107 in conjunction with atezolizumab against a currently available therapy for fourth-line metastatic microsatellite stable colorectal cancer (MSS-CRC). This trial, which commenced following FDA approval, focuses on a population that historically has low response rates to immunotherapy, with approximately 75% of trial participants having liver metastases.
The Phase 2a data demonstrated that DSP107 provides a median overall survival of 17.5 months, a notable improvement over established therapies which have reported survival rates between 6.4 and 10.8 months. With over 130 patients treated across various tumor types, DSP107 continues to exhibit a favorable safety and tolerability profile.
In this new Phase 2b trial, KAHR Bio aims to recruit patients through 18 sites in both Australia and the United States, which reflects the company’s robust expansion strategy. The drug has been specifically designed to activate T-cells by targeting the CD47 on cancer cells, creating a powerful immune response that is particularly needed in this difficult-to-treat patient group.
Dr. Anwaar Saeed, a leading oncologist involved in the trial, emphasized the unexpected efficacy of an immunotherapy approach in late-stage MSS-CRC with liver metastases. The mechanism of action of DSP107 cleverly utilizes overexpressed CD47 in these cancer cells, thus opening a unique therapeutic window.

More About DSP107
DSP107 is KAHR Bio's flagship candidate, designed as a dual-targeting agent that aims to engage both the innate and adaptive immune systems. By selectively binding to CD47 on tumor cells, DSP107 overcomes previous safety hurdles faced by other therapies, effectively activating an immune response against tumors.
This innovative approach is particularly crucial in colorectal cancer, where most metastatic patients develop liver metastases that often resist standard therapies. DSP107 strives to transform a typically immunosuppressive tumor environment into one that is favorable for immune engagement, thereby enhancing anti-tumor responses.
Understanding Colorectal Cancer
Colorectal cancer remains one of the most widespread types of cancer globally, ranking high among both incidence and mortality. Approximately 85-90% of cases are classified as MSS, characterized by limited mutational burden and minimal immune activation. Current therapies have seen limited successes, leaving substantial unmet needs for more effective treatment options, making the ongoing research in immunotherapy both timely and vital.
